excel表格怎么下拉重复数字

excel表格怎么下拉重复数字

如何在Excel表格中下拉重复数字

在Excel表格中下拉重复数字,可以通过自动填充功能、公式、VBA宏等多种方式来实现。以下将详细介绍其中的一种方法,即自动填充功能,并详细讲解其操作步骤。

自动填充功能是Excel中最为便捷的方法之一。具体步骤如下:

  1. 在需要开始重复数字的单元格中输入第一个数字。例如,在A1单元格中输入“1”。
  2. 将鼠标悬停在A1单元格的右下角,会出现一个小黑十字(填充柄)。
  3. 按住鼠标左键并向下拖动,可以看到数字“1”被复制到了所选区域的所有单元格中。

一、什么是Excel中的自动填充功能

自动填充功能是Excel中的一项强大工具,它允许用户快速复制单元格的内容,或者根据一定的规则填充数据。通过拖动单元格的填充柄,可以将单元格中的内容复制到其它单元格,或者依据一定模式进行数据填充。这个功能不仅适用于数字,还适用于文本、日期、公式等多种类型的数据。

  1. 基础操作:在一个单元格中输入数据,例如一个数字“1”。然后,点击并拖动单元格右下角的小黑十字(填充柄),可以将该内容复制到其它单元格中。
  2. 智能填充:Excel可以根据用户的输入模式进行智能填充。例如,如果在两个单元格中输入“1”和“2”,然后拖动填充柄,Excel会自动识别用户意图并按顺序填充后续单元格。

二、如何使用自动填充功能进行重复数字的填充

自动填充功能不仅可以用于简单的复制,还可以通过特定的操作实现重复数字的下拉填充。以下是详细的操作步骤:

1. 基本步骤

  1. 在A1单元格中输入需要重复的数字,例如“5”。
  2. 将鼠标悬停在A1单元格的右下角,会出现一个小黑十字(填充柄)。
  3. 按住鼠标左键并向下拖动到需要填充的区域,例如A1到A10。

2. 使用填充选项进行控制

在完成基本步骤后,Excel会提供一个“自动填充选项”按钮,点击该按钮可以进行更多控制。例如:

  1. 复制单元格:将单元格内容逐个复制到选定区域。
  2. 填充系列:根据一定的规则(如等差数列)填充数据。
  3. 仅填充格式:只复制单元格的格式,而不复制数据。
  4. 填充而不带格式:只复制数据,而不复制格式。

三、如何使用公式实现重复数字的填充

除了使用自动填充功能,还可以通过公式来实现重复数字的填充。这种方法适用于更复杂的场景,尤其是当需要在不同列中进行填充时。

1. 使用简单公式

在A1单元格中输入需要重复的数字,例如“5”。然后在A2单元格中输入公式=A1,按下Enter键。接着,选中A2单元格,向下拖动填充柄,即可实现数字“5”的重复填充。

2. 使用复杂公式

如果需要在不同列中进行重复填充,可以使用更复杂的公式。例如,使用MOD函数和ROW函数来实现复杂的重复模式:

=IF(MOD(ROW(), 2)=1, 5, "")

该公式表示在奇数行填充数字“5”,在偶数行留空。

四、使用VBA宏实现重复数字的填充

对于需要大量数据处理的场景,可以编写VBA宏来实现自动填充。这种方法适用于需要重复执行相同操作的任务。

1. 启动VBA编辑器

按下Alt + F11键启动VBA编辑器。在VBA编辑器中,选择Insert菜单,然后选择Module,新建一个模块。

2. 编写VBA代码

在新建的模块中,输入以下代码:

Sub FillRepeatingNumbers()

Dim i As Integer

Dim repeatValue As Integer

repeatValue = 5 '需要重复的数字

For i = 1 To 10 '需要填充的单元格数量

Cells(i, 1).Value = repeatValue

Next i

End Sub

3. 运行VBA代码

按下F5键运行代码,即可在选定的范围内填充重复数字。

五、总结

在Excel表格中下拉重复数字有多种方法可以选择,自动填充功能是最为便捷的方法,适用于大多数简单场景。而对于更复杂的需求,可以使用公式或VBA宏来实现。无论采用哪种方法,都可以根据具体需求灵活选择,以提高工作效率。

相关问答FAQs:

1. 如何在Excel表格中实现数字的自动下拉重复?
在Excel表格中,您可以使用“填充”功能来实现数字的自动下拉重复。首先,输入第一个数字,然后选中该单元格。接下来,将鼠标放在选中单元格的右下角,光标变为黑色十字,此时单击并拖动鼠标,即可将数字自动填充至所需的范围。

2. 如何在Excel表格中重复下拉数字的间隔?
如果您想要在重复下拉数字时设置间隔,可以使用“自定义列表”的功能。首先,输入第一个数字,然后选中该单元格。接下来,点击“数据”选项卡,选择“数据工具”下的“数据验证”。在弹出的对话框中,选择“设置”选项卡,在“允许”下拉菜单中选择“自定义列表”。在“源”框中输入您想要重复下拉的数字列表,例如1、2、3、1、2、3,然后点击“确定”。

3. 如何在Excel表格中下拉重复其他类型的数据?
除了数字,您还可以在Excel表格中下拉重复其他类型的数据,例如文本或日期。首先,输入第一个数据,然后选中该单元格。接下来,将鼠标放在选中单元格的右下角,光标变为黑色十字,此时单击并拖动鼠标,即可将数据自动填充至所需的范围。如果需要设置间隔,可以按照上述第二个问题中的方法进行操作。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4300947

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部